If you are planning a trip from Ann Arbor to Grant, expect a straightforward journey covering 160.7 miles. The drive typically takes about 3 hours and 4 minutes, making it a manageable day trip that does not require an overnight stay. You will primarily navigate via I-96, US 23 BUS, and M-37 as you traverse the Michigan landscape. With a fuel budget of approximately $24, this route is an economical choice for those looking to travel within the Midwest. Because the duration is relatively short, you can easily complete the trip in one day, leaving you with plenty of time at your destination.

This trip is heavily highway-focused, with 82% of your travel spent on high-speed roads. You will settle into a rhythm quickly, as the longest uninterrupted stretch covers 116.3 miles on I-96. While the initial portion of the drive relies on busier corridors, the character of the road shifts as you transition onto M-37 to reach Grant. Expect a consistent, efficient pace that favors speed over winding secondary roads. Being behind the wheel here is largely about maintaining steady highway momentum until you make your final approach.
